Poland leads EU call for more civilian and military cooperation on cyber

Civil and military cooperation on cybersecurity needs beefing up to confront ongoing threats faced by EU member states, Poland's Minister of Digital Affairs Krzysztof Gawkowski said at the informal meeting of telecom ministers in Warsaw on Wednesday ...

The article from MSN discusses Poland's initiative to enhance EU cooperation on cybersecurity, emphasizing the need for both civilian and military sectors to work together more effectively. At a recent meeting of EU defense ministers, Poland, alongside other member states, highlighted the growing threat of cyberattacks, which are becoming more sophisticated and frequent. The call for increased collaboration comes in light of recent cyber incidents affecting critical infrastructure across Europe. Poland's Defense Minister, Mariusz Błaszczak, stressed the importance of a unified approach to cybersecurity, suggesting that the EU should develop a comprehensive strategy that includes sharing intelligence, harmonizing defense mechanisms, and possibly creating a dedicated EU cyber defense unit. This push for greater integration aims to bolster the EU's resilience against cyber threats, which are seen as a significant risk to national and collective security.
